I can't believe this game has been out for a decade and a half.
This game was specially made for tekken fans like a gift because this game had 50+ characters with their unique endings and moves (also some special characters like Jaycee & Slim Bob). Also this game was mixture of TTT1 & TK6,
like TTT1, this game did not continue the Tekken story except some characters.
Tekken Tag games are "Celebration" games in a way. In which devs tries to keep many characters together, here Devs can experiment with the series by keeping the story aside. Also this game was ahead of time i mean this game had coolest graphics & CGI, If you look at the CGI of this game even after so many years, you might get goosebumps. Also, the development of this game was quite expensive. If you haven't seen the TV Spots of this game, you can watch them on YouTube. Snoop Dogg also made a song for this game called "Knocc Em Down" So from this you can estimate the cost of this game's devlopment & marketing. In this game, DLC characters are free unlike Tekken 7 & 8 in which we have to pay separately for DLC.
This game also had many special modes and features like 1v2,2v1,1v1 & 2v2 in modes this game had Arcade Battle,Ghost Battle,Survival,Team Battle,Customization
And a special mode that isn't in any other Tekken game. "Fight Lab" This mode help new Tekken players learn how to play Tekken. Because tekken is so hard fighting game so for newcomers Bandai Namco introduced this mode, because of this mode new players also could enjoy tekken like pro players Nothing more happens, just the fan following of Tekken increases and people also get to know how tough Tekken is a fighting game. IMO this mode should be in every tekken game.
Even today many tekken fans are waiting for "Tekken Tag Tournament 3" according to some fans next tekken game might be TTT3.
But we might not see Tekken Tag Tournament 3 in the future and why I'm saying this, because This game had very low sales. Despite all this, TTT2 sold only 1.5 million units. This makes the game second worst selling tekken game, Tekken's lowest selling game was Tekken 1 which sold only 1 million units but that was in 1994 and that time selling 1 million units was a big deal for any fighting game, this is why we can't compare TK1 & TTT2. (Also, let's not forget which was the first PlayStation game to sell 1 million units).
After this game, Street Fighter x Tekken was also released, and it also flopped, which severely affected Tekken's sales that's why this period of tekken known as "The Dark Shadow Era". At this time, tekken series was in shadows and Tekken developers could not even think of making a new game. Yes we might not get to see Tekken 7.
